Phonics is a method of teaching kids to learn to read by helping them to match the sounds of letters, and groups of letters, to distinguish words. These …

WebPhonics (sometimes called synthetic phonics) is the system almost all schools use to teach children to read. Phonics teaches children the link between letters and the sounds they represent. It has its own vocabulary which can make it sound more complicated than it really is. Frequently Asked Questions about Phonics How is phonics taught?
